In The Spotlight

Catterina – “Inconvenience”

Native to Brooklyn, New York, this emerging singer and songwriter discovered her passion for music aged 14. In 2016 she formed a band called Roses In April and started performing locally to hone her craft. Now Houston-based, she draws inspiration from artists such as Phoebe Bridgers, Lizzy McAlpine and LÉON. Blending blues, folk, R&B and jazz, she released her debut single “Wasted Time” in 2021.

Starting with a vintage-touched smoothness, her new single joins complex instrumentation with heartfelt lyrics. After a serene intro, the song soon comes to life with a velvety rhythm, mellow guitars and sleek keys. While incorporating elements of classic soul with touches of jazz and underlying contemporary tones, it’s the profuse richness of her vocals, that makes this sound truly special.

In The Spotlight

Toine – “I Can’t Take It Back”

Based in The Hague, this self-made Dutch artist is both a singer and songwriter as a virtuoso blues/jazz guitarist. Although music always had a pull on him, it was hearing “Little Wing” by Jimi Hendrix which fueled his passion. Since he’s played in several bands, including his dad’s band Big Dutch. He entered the TV show “The Best Singer-Songwriter” and supported Robben Ford and Matt Schofield.

Driven by a fierce, funkalicious rhythm, his debut single instantly introduces him as an aural force to be reckoned with. Enhancing the infectious beat, it’s the incandescent synths that take the melody from a mellow layer to an invigorating electronic brass solo. And with added funky guitars and sleek vocals singing the genuine lyrics about a complex relationship, this tune is mesmerizing and fresh.
